Punchily provocative and often bitingly funny THE TIMES, Book of the MonthBinge-worthy, real, really funny KILEY REID Spiky, smart and so original CLAIRE DAVERLEY Entertaining and very timely One of the most enjoyable novels Ive read in a long time GUARDIAN Unputdownable DAILY MAILA ONE WOMAN SHOW A ONE NIGHT STAND A ONE STAR REVIEW Theatre critic Alex Lyons made his name from his brutal, brilliant reviews. So when he sees Hayley Sinclairs dismal one-woman show at the Edinburgh Fringe, he thinks nothing of dashing off another of his trademark one-star pans for the newspaper. He also thinks nothing of taking her home after the performance, failing at any point to mention who he is. What he doesnt expect is for Hayley to revamp her show into a review of Alexs entire life, exposing what an awful person he really is. Worse, the show is a smash hit, and Alex is about to become national news. But can Hayley bring the establishment down without taking herself with it? Funny and thrilling, Bring the House Down gives you a front row seat to the downfall of the people who tell us what to think. Its about art, performance, female rage, and how while revenge may be sweet, it can also be perilous. An enticing debut. Una oda al océano y a las generaciones de mujeres bosquejadas por sus olas. El océano ha inspirado, fascinado y aterrorizado a generaciones enteras y Charlotte Runcie vuelve a todas ellas para explicar como acabo por enamorarse del mar. ¿Que es el mar para nosotros? ¿Cuanto de el nos conforma, nos define y nos marca?Este libro es un paseo por la playa en compañia de Turner, de Shakespeare, de los poetas romanticos y los cantantes de taberna. Es una oda a nuestros oceanos, a los marineros que se adentraron en sus aguas y a las mujeres que perdieron en ellas a sus seres queridos, a las criaturas que se ocultan en sus fondos y a quienes se acercan a sus playas y costas. Mitos, poemas, leyendas y canciones se alternan en este bello ensayo sobre como las olas mas indomitas pueden ayudarnos a entender que significa ser humano.Este ensayo es una defensa poetica sobre la riqueza de los oceanos. Y a la vez un exuberante recorrido por algunas de las mejores obras literarias de la humanidad.
